  • Preparing Time: 30 minutes
  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Served Person: 12
contains white meat tree nut free nut free gluten free contains red meat shellfish free contains dairy
  • 1 cup water
  • 1 can corn drained
  • 1 onion, diced
  • 1 packet ranch dressing mix
  • 2 cans kidney beans
  • 1 green bell pepper diced
  • 2 cans black beans drained
  • 1 packet chili seasoning
  • 2 cans rotel (or i can diced tomatoes + 1 can rotel)
  • 1 large can pinto beans
  • 2 cups ground chicken

Tips and Variations:

  • Spice it up: Add a pinch of cayenne pepper or a few dashes of your favorite hot sauce for extra heat.
  • Add more veggies: Feel free to add other vegetables like diced bell peppers, carrots, or zucchini.
  • Make it vegetarian: Substitute the ground chicken with lentils or chickpeas for a vegetarian option.
  • Use different beans: Experiment with different types of beans, such as black beans, pinto beans, or kidney beans.
  • Slow cooker magic: For a hands-off approach, simply combine all the ingredients in a slow cooker and cook on low for 4-6 hours.

Step-by-step

    • In a large skillet, combine the ground chicken, onion, green pepper, ranch dressing seasoning, and chili seasoning.
    • Saute until the ground chicken is cooked through.
    • In a large stock pot or slow cooker, add the ground chicken mixture, beans, corn, canned tomatoes, and water.
    • If you're using a stockpot, simmer for 2 hours on low, covered.
    • If you're using a slow cooker, cook on low for 4 hours.
    • Serve with plain greek yogurt.
